Thursday - 9:15
They just called this out: Zach Randolph, Fred Jones, and Dan Dickau for Channing Frye and Steve Francis.
Sounds like a winner to me. Frye didn't do much this year, taking a back seat to the Eddy Curry resurgence and David Lee's outstanding play. With Francis I say don't let the door hit you. I'm more than happy to have Randolph heading to New York. Spike Lee and the fans love it, and Steven A. Smith is thrilled.
